K

Kulpreet Singh

Software Engineer

Bengaluru, Karnataka, India5 yrs 2 mos experience

Key Highlights

  • Expert in Java and Spring Boot development.
  • Proven track record in Fintech solutions.
  • Strong leadership and event management skills.
Stackforce AI infers this person is a Fintech Backend Developer with strong skills in Java and microservices architecture.

Contact

Skills

Core Skills

JavaSpring BootLeadership

Other Skills

RESTKafkaTest Driven DevelopmentRedisCPU and memory profilingGrafanaPublic SpeakingHigh Performance Computing (HPC)GitMySQLApache KafkaJUnitJunit5MockitoAgile Software Development

Experience

5 yrs 2 mos
Total Experience
--
Average Tenure
--
Current Experience

Intuit

Software Engineer 2

Sep 2024Present · 1 yr 9 mos · Bengaluru, Karnataka, India · Hybrid

Paytm

3 roles

Senior Software Engineer

Jul 2024Sep 2024 · 2 mos · Noida, Uttar Pradesh, India

JavaSpring Boot

Software Engineer

Promoted

Jul 2022Jun 2024 · 1 yr 11 mos · Noida, Uttar Pradesh, India

  • Developed various modules in the project utilising REST for communicating with internal & external clients (with and without SSL) and Kafka for async communications, employing appropriate design patterns basis the usecase following a Test Driven Development approach.
  • Ensured compliance with RBI restrictions for Paytm Payments Bank Ltd., crafting a robust and scalable solution for onboarding third-party banks for UPI i.e Yes Bank and Axis Bank
  • Credit Card on UPI and Wallet Interoperability: Enhanced payment options by enabling merchants to accept Rupay Credit card or Wallet on UPI rails, with configurable commissions.
  • Established a new microservice from scratch to serve high TPS read requests, utilizing redis caching and serving data from a DB replica slave, resulting in a 70% increase in efficiency and a 40% reduction in database load.
  • Used CPU and memory profiling to identify bottlenecks, optimizing the performance of the system infrastructure, resulting in a 15% reduction in infrastructure costs.
  • Pushed API metrics to Grafana for monitoring, including success rates, latency, exceptions, and cache performance.
JavaSpring BootRESTKafkaTest Driven DevelopmentRedis+2

Software Engineer

Jan 2022Jun 2022 · 5 mos · Noida, Uttar Pradesh, India

  • Implemented REST APIs following the Agile methodology, along with Unit Tests and proper documentation for APIs.
  • Security Fixes: Addressed various vulnerabilities such as SQL Injection, CORS, CSP, Stored and Reflected XSS, using tools like Checkmarx.
JavaSpring Boot

Microsoft learn student chapter

2 roles

Core Member (Volunteer)

Oct 2019Feb 2020 · 4 mos · Patiala, Punjab, India

  • Contributed in building the official website for the MLSC, TIET for the year 2019.
  • Responsible for Event Management, Planning and Handling of all technical events like Hackathons, Coding Competitions and Workshops.
  • Coordinated with fellow Executive and Core Members
LeadershipPublic Speaking

Executive Member (Volunteer)

Aug 2018Oct 2019 · 1 yr 2 mos · Patiala, Punjab, India

  • Contributed in building the official website for MLSC, TIET for the year 2018
  • Conducted several technical events under guidance from core members and heads in the society

Education

Thapar Institute of Engineering & Technology

B.E. — Computer Engineering

Jul 2018Jun 2022

Little Flowers Public Sr. Sec. School, Delhi

Higher Secondary — Science

May 2016Mar 2018

Little Flowers Public Sr. Sec. School, Delhi

Secondary

Apr 2004Mar 2016

Stackforce found 100+ more professionals with Java & Spring Boot

Explore similar profiles based on matching skills and experience